Polish man who claims fear of flying halts extradition

A Polish man, who two weeks ago prevented his extradition by refusing to board a plane at Dublin Airport because of an expressed fear of flying, was yesterday allowed to remain in the State until an appeal against his surrender by air is heard next week.

Mr Justice Sean Ryan granted Piotr Skiba a stay against his extradition until the appeal next week.

Skiba is wanted in his home country to serve two prison sentences of nine and 18 months for burglaries.
